10 WordPress plugins To Speed Up Your Website

Website speed is more important now than ever before. Users expect fast-loading sites, and search engines like Google prioritize speed as a ranking factor. A slow website not only frustrates visitors but can also lead to higher bounce rates, lower conversions, and poor SEO performance. If you run a WordPress website, you’re in luck: numerous plugins can help you speed up your site with just a few clicks. But which ones should you choose? In this article, we’ll look at 10 WordPress plugins to speed up your website and boost its overall performance.

Whether you’re a beginner or a seasoned developer, these plugins will make optimizing your WordPress site’s speed much easier. By the end of this guide, you’ll have the tools and knowledge to significantly improve load times and offer users a seamless experience.

Why Website Speed Matters

Before we dive into the plugins, it’s crucial to understand why website speed matters. There are three primary reasons:

  1. User Experience: A fast website improves the user experience. According to Google, 53% of mobile users abandon a website that takes longer than 3 seconds to load. That means if your site is sluggish, you’re losing more than half of your potential audience right off the bat.
  2. SEO: Google considers site speed as one of the key factors in its ranking algorithm. A slow website will likely rank lower in search engine results, resulting in less organic traffic.
  3. Conversion Rates: Studies have shown that faster websites convert better. Whether you’re running an eCommerce store or a blog with a call-to-action (CTA), a faster website can mean the difference between a sale and a lost opportunity.

Speeding up your website is critical, and WordPress plugins can help make that task easier. Let’s explore the top 10 plugins to consider.

1. WP Rocket

WP Rocket is often regarded as one of the best caching plugins for WordPress. Caching creates static versions of your website, which are then served to visitors. This reduces the need for WordPress to load every single element of your site from scratch each time a user visits it. WP Rocket is incredibly user-friendly, with a simple interface that makes it easy to configure.

Features:

  • Page Caching: WP Rocket offers robust caching solutions that store a static version of your content and serve it faster.
  • Database Optimization: The plugin also cleans your database to reduce bloat, which speeds up website queries.
  • Lazy Loading: Images are only loaded when users scroll down, which helps improve load times.

Why It’s Great:

WP Rocket is one of the few caching plugins that offer a built-in lazy loading feature and database optimization, making it a one-stop solution for multiple speed optimization techniques.

2. W3 Total Cache

If you’re looking for a powerful, free caching plugin, W3 Total Cache is a fantastic choice. It’s one of the most comprehensive caching plugins available, offering features like page caching, database caching, object caching, and more.

Features:

  • Minification: Reduces the size of your HTML, CSS, and JavaScript files.
  • Content Delivery Network (CDN) Integration: Seamlessly integrates with a CDN to deliver your website’s static files from servers closer to your visitors.
  • Browser Caching: Stores a version of your site in users’ browsers, which reduces load time on repeat visits.

Why It’s Great:

While W3 Total Cache can be a bit more complex to set up than WP Rocket, it’s free and extremely powerful. It’s an excellent choice for developers and users who want total control over their caching and optimization settings.

3. Autoptimize

Autoptimize is another highly popular plugin that optimizes your WordPress site by aggregating, minifying, and caching scripts and styles. It also optimizes your HTML, CSS, and JavaScript files, allowing for faster page load times.

Features:

  • Minification: Reduces the size of your site’s code without affecting functionality.
  • Async JavaScript: Loads JavaScript files asynchronously, meaning they won’t block the rendering of the rest of your page.
  • Image Optimization: Works alongside other plugins like ShortPixel to optimize images.

Why It’s Great:

Autoptimize is a simple yet effective tool for reducing the weight of your site’s code, helping to speed up load times. It’s also compatible with most caching plugins, which makes it versatile.

4. Smush Image Compression and Optimization

Images often account for the majority of a website’s weight. If your images aren’t optimized, they can severely slow down your site. Smush is a fantastic plugin that automatically compresses your images without sacrificing quality. It’s particularly useful for bloggers and eCommerce websites with lots of images.

Features:

  • Image Compression: Compresses images on upload or in bulk, ensuring that your images are as lightweight as possible.
  • Lazy Loading: Delays the loading of offscreen images until the user scrolls down to them.
  • Automated Resizing: You can set max width and height for images, ensuring that you don’t upload unnecessarily large images.

Why It’s Great:

Smush is one of the best image optimization tools available. Its bulk smushing feature allows you to optimize all of your existing images with one click, making it incredibly user-friendly.

5. LiteSpeed Cache

If you’re using a LiteSpeed server (or even if you aren’t), LiteSpeed Cache is a powerful caching plugin with advanced features to optimize site performance. This plugin offers more than just caching; it provides a comprehensive set of optimization tools.

Features:

  • Server-Level Caching: Provides server-level caching for sites hosted on LiteSpeed servers, which is faster than typical file-based caching.
  • Database Cleaner: Cleans up your database to reduce overhead and improve performance.
  • Image Optimization: Comes with built-in image optimization features to reduce file sizes.
  • CSS/JS Minification: Removes unnecessary characters from CSS and JavaScript files to make them smaller.

Why It’s Great:

LiteSpeed Cache is incredibly powerful when paired with a LiteSpeed server, offering unmatched speed improvements. Even on non-LiteSpeed servers, the plugin provides a wealth of optimization features that make it a must-have.

6. Lazy Load by WP Rocket

If you don’t need the full suite of WP Rocket features but still want to implement lazy loading, Lazy Load by WP Rocket is a fantastic alternative. It loads images, iframes, and videos only when they enter the viewport, reducing initial load times.

Features:

  • Lightweight: The plugin is minimal and doesn’t add unnecessary bloat to your site.
  • No jQuery Dependency: This means faster execution and fewer conflicts with other scripts.
  • Responsive: It works well on mobile devices, ensuring that images load quickly across all screen sizes.

Why It’s Great:

Lazy Load by WP Rocket is perfect for those who want to speed up their site without configuring a full caching plugin. It’s a lightweight option that still delivers significant speed improvements.

7. Asset CleanUp: Page Speed Booster

Asset CleanUp is a useful plugin that helps you manage and optimize your website’s assets, such as CSS and JavaScript files. Often, WordPress themes and plugins load unnecessary scripts and styles on every page. Asset CleanUp allows you to selectively disable these resources on pages where they’re not needed, which can drastically improve page load times.

Features:

  • Selective Disable: Choose which scripts and styles to disable on specific pages or posts.
  • Minification: Minifies CSS and JavaScript files to reduce their size.
  • Remove Unused Assets: Easily identify and remove unnecessary files that are slowing down your site.

Why It’s Great:

By only loading the scripts and styles you need on each page, Asset CleanUp helps reduce the number of HTTP requests and the total file size of your pages. This can lead to substantial speed improvements, especially on larger websites.

8. NitroPack

NitroPack is an all-in-one performance optimization service that speeds up your website without needing to configure multiple plugins. It handles caching, image optimization, and code minification in a single platform. What sets NitroPack apart is its simplicity: everything is done for you.

Features:

  • Automatic Optimization: NitroPack takes care of caching, minification, and image optimization with no manual setup required.
  • Global CDN: NitroPack offers a built-in CDN to deliver your content faster to users around the world.
  • Lazy Loading: Ensures that images and videos only load when they need to.

Why It’s Great:

NitroPack is perfect for users who want to speed up their website but don’t have the time or technical expertise to configure multiple plugins. It’s a complete solution that simplifies the entire process.

9. Hummingbird

Hummingbird is a WordPress performance optimization plugin that focuses on improving your site’s speed by adding caching, minification, and performance monitoring features. It’s a great option if you want an easy-to-use plugin that can take care of multiple optimization tasks.

Features:

  • Page Caching: Stores a version of your site’s pages in the cache for faster loading times.
  • GZIP Compression: Compresses files to reduce their size and speed up download times.
  • Minification: Removes unnecessary characters from code to reduce file size.

Why It’s Great:

Hummingbird offers a user-friendly interface and a wide range of optimization tools. Plus, it integrates well with other WordPress plugins, making it an excellent choice for users who want to streamline their optimization efforts.

10. Perfmatters

Perfmatters is a lightweight performance plugin designed to disable unnecessary features in WordPress that can slow down your site. It’s not as feature-rich as some other plugins on this list, but it focuses on eliminating the things that most WordPress sites don’t need, which can significantly improve speed.

Features:

  • Script Disabling: Disable scripts that aren’t needed on your site to improve load times.
  • DNS Prefetching: Speeds up external resource loading by prefetching DNS lookups.
  • Database Optimization: Cleans up your WordPress database for better performance.

Why It’s Great:

Perfmatters is perfect for those who want a “set-it-and-forget-it” solution. It doesn’t require a lot of configuration and is easy to use, making it an excellent choice for beginners.

Final Thoughts on Speeding Up Your WordPress Site

Improving your website’s speed is essential for user experience, SEO, and conversion rates. With the right combination of plugins, you can make significant improvements without needing advanced technical knowledge.

To recap, here are the top 10 WordPress plugins to speed up your website:

  1. WP Rocket – Best for caching and overall performance.
  2. W3 Total Cache – A free, feature-rich caching solution.
  3. Autoptimize – Ideal for minifying CSS, HTML, and JavaScript.
  4. Smush – Best for image optimization.
  5. LiteSpeed Cache – Excellent for LiteSpeed servers.
  6. Lazy Load by WP Rocket – Simple lazy loading for images and videos.
  7. Asset CleanUp – Perfect for selectively disabling unnecessary assets.
  8. NitroPack – All-in-one optimization solution.
  9. Hummingbird – Comprehensive caching and optimization plugin.
  10. Perfmatters – Lightweight and easy to use for disabling unnecessary WordPress features.

Each plugin offers different features and benefits, so it’s essential to evaluate your specific needs before making a choice. If you want the most comprehensive solution, WP Rocket or NitroPack may be the way to go. For a more targeted approach, consider using Smush for images or Autoptimize for minification.

With these plugins, you can optimize your WordPress site for speed, enhance user experience, and improve your SEO rankings.